Confidence Comes After the Session, Not Before

Many people believe they need confidence before booking a portrait session. However, that belief often keeps them stuck waiting for a version of themselves that feels just out of reach.
In reality, confidence isn’t a prerequisite—it’s the result.

Portrait photography, especially when done intentionally, has a way of shifting perspective. Instead of asking you to arrive confident, it creates the space where confidence can grow naturally.

Why Waiting to “Feel Ready” Keeps You Stuck

It’s easy to think confidence should come first. After all, society constantly tells us to fix, improve, or prepare before being seen. As a result, many people delay experiences that could actually help them feel better.

Common thoughts include:

  • “I’ll book when I lose weight.”

  • “I just don’t feel confident enough yet.”

  • “I need to work on myself first.”

Unfortunately, confidence rarely appears on its own. More often than not, it builds through action—not waiting.

How a Portrait Session Builds Confidence Naturally

Instead of asking you to perform confidence, a professional portrait session guides you into it step by step.

First, You’re Supported

From the moment you walk in, you’re not expected to know what to do. Direction, encouragement, and reassurance replace pressure. Because of this, nerves soften quickly.

Then, You Begin to Relax

As the session unfolds, tension fades. Posing feels less intimidating. Expression becomes more natural. Gradually, you stop thinking about how you look and start feeling present.

Finally, You See Yourself Differently

When you view your images, something shifts. The version of yourself staring back feels strong, grounded, and real. Often, that’s the moment confidence clicks into place.
